Dr Sabina Holle is a veterinarian with a special interest in alternative therapies, a horse breeder, internationally accredited breed judge and a dressage trainer.
She holds a veterinary degree from Germany, a PhD in Veterinary Science from Massey University and a Graduate Diploma in Veterinary Acupuncture from CIVT, Australia.

 

Her training  in Traditional Chinese Veterinary Medicine (TCVM) included acupuncture (dry needling, Trigger Point needling, electroacupuncture, aqua-acupuncture), Chinese food therapy & herbal medicine, myofascial release and biomechanics. She combines this knowledge with her experience and interest in horse training and postural rehabilitation and re-training of horses with musculoskeletal issues.
Additionally, training in kinesiotaping, and ongoing training in equine biomechanics further her understanding of how to help movement and training associated problems in the equine athlete.

Learn how to lunge correctly

Lunging is not just running your horse around in a circle to make it tired. Benefits of lunging, when done correctly include:

  • musculo-skeletal conditioning

  • straightness training

  • mental relaxation

  • learning early correct postural habits for preparation of riding

  • building topline

  • rehabilitation training

  • useful to check on training progress under saddle

As with so many things, good lunging is about HOW to do it correctly & what to look for to be certain you are doing it correctly, choosing the right equipment, knowing HOW to use it and WHY to use it.
